Output 99aaab6c4f9edc7f43c3a22d6280b601b871d7022d52ba201a8b11a30147f5d5:5

value
14855598761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23dac7e32a0c9d5f7d714dc4b77ab36ca2022b26 OP_EQUAL
address
MBAjyJSFSp68nDVcZxyfdoR1DBn9aY8n9d
transaction
99aaab6c4f9edc7f43c3a22d6280b601b871d7022d52ba201a8b11a30147f5d5
spent
true